  美文赏析

  Harvard is a world­class university.Some famous leaders,including American President Barack Obama,graduated from the Ivy League school.It is a college that claims to teach students“integrity”,which is why a recent cheating scandal surrounding it has come as a surprise.

  Last month,during a take­home exam,125 students from one course were accused of sharing answers.Suspected cheating was found in half of the exam papers handed in.

  Exam rules stated that students should not discuss answers but could use the Internet and textbooks.However,a lot of answers were practically identical,leading teachers to think something was wrong.

  Harvard responded to the cheating in two ways.They have launched an inquiry into what happened but also asked professors to be clearer about what counts as“group work”.Some academic experts think cheating has become more common and the message about what is OK and what isn't is no longer clear.

  Donald L.McCabe,a professor at the Rutgers University Business School in the US and leading researcher on cheating,told The New York Times that the Internet has made cheating easier.Howard Gardner,a professor at the Harvard Graduate School of Education,said that he studied academic integrity over 20 years and that“the ethical⑤ muscles have atrophied(萎缩)”because nowadays people want success but do not care how they get it—whether it is through honest or dishonest means.

  Universities around the world have strict policies on copying work.After a survey in 2008 said that nearly half of Cambridge University students had cheated,the university said that“we regard deliberate acts of cheating as serious offences which can lead to failure to obtain,or withdrawal⑥ of a degree.”

  Peking University will tell off⑦ a student or issue⑧ him or her with a written notice to go with their personal record.In more severe cases students will not be allowed to complete their degrees.

  At Yale,a suspected cheater will be interviewed before the matter is referred to a committee to check.If they are found guilty,a letter will be issued saying how bad the offence is and what the next steps will be.

  The results of Harvard's inquiry are to be announced soon.But the news of students' dishonesty has left people wondering where the“integrity”that Harvard has prided itself on for so long has gone.

  2.攻克疑难句

  But the news of students'dishonesty has left people wondering where the“integrity”that Harvard has prided itself on for so long has gone.

  结构分析 left是谓语动词,people是宾语,wondering是现在分词作宾补,构成“leave sb doing”句式,意为“使某人处于某种状态”;where引导宾语从句,其中又含有一个that引导的`定语从句。

  尝试翻译 但是学生不诚实的这个消息使人们纳闷,哈佛大学那么长时间曾引以为豪的“诚实”已消失了。
